Segue um script em Python 2 para testar se a porta está aberta ou fechada.

#!/usr/bin/python
import socket
ip = raw_input("Entre com o endereco de IP: ")
port = input("Entre com o numero da porta: ")
sock = socket.socket(socket.AF_INET, socket.SOCK_STREAM)
if sock.connect_ex((ip,port)):
    print "A porta", port, "esta fechada"
else:
    print "A porta", port, "esta aberta"

Um pequeno shell script para scanear a rede e saber qual IP está online. Basta executar e colocar a faixa a ser pesquisada. Com o retorno do ping irá aparecer apenas os IPs online.

#!/bin/bash
if [ "$1" == "" ]; then
    echo "Formato: ./ping.sh [endereço da rede]"
    echo "Exemplo: ./ping.sh 192.168.0"
else
    echo "Realizando teste na rede: $1"
    for x in `seq 1 254`; do
    ping -c 1 $1.$x | grep "64 bytes" | cut -d " " -f 4 | sed 's/.$//'
    done
fi

No estágio tive que fazer uma listagem de todos os usuários, suas respectivas cotas, status da conta e seu último acesso. Achei um script na internet, modifiquei de acordo com o servidor local e funcionou.

Estou disponibilizando aqui.

#!/bin/bash
output="/tmp/listazimbra.txt"
domain="dominio.com.br"
rm -f $output
touch $output
server=`zmhostname`
/opt/zimbra/bin/zmprov gqu $server|grep $domain|awk {'print $1" "$3" "$2'}|sort|while read line
do
usage=`echo $line|cut -f2 -d " "`
quota=`echo $line|cut -f3 -d " "`
user=`echo $line|cut -f1 -d " "`
status=`/opt/zimbra/bin/zmprov ga $user | grep  ^zimbraAccountStatus | cut -f2 -d " "`
lastlogin=`zmaccts | grep $user |tr -s '  ' | cut -f5 -d " "`
echo "$user `expr $usage / 1024 / 1024`Mb `expr $quota / 1024 / 1024`Mb ($status account) $lastlogin" >> $output
done
cat $output

Fonte: https://wiki.zimbra.com/wiki/Mailbox_usage_report